Fast determination of strontium radionuclides in milk with the aid of the cryptand 2.2.2

We have previously described a rapid method for determining the pure β-emitters Sr-89 and Sr-90 in liquid milk. This method involves extracting the Sr from the milk with a strontium selective cryptand (cryptand 222) on a strongly acidic cation exchange resin (Marathon C, Na+-form). After washing the resin free of milk residues and removing calcium with aqueous pentasodium tripolyphosphate (0,2 mol/l), Sr is eluted with aqueous sodium chloride (2 mol/l) in dilute hydrochloric acid (1 mol/l). The pH value of the eluate is adjusted to 12 - 12,5 with aqueous sodium hydroxide. The eluate is then passed through a fine sinter filter. Strontium carrier and solid ammonium carbaminate are added to the filtrate to precipitate the Sr-90 (and Sr-89) as strontium carbonate which is collected for counting. Counting is carried out preferably with a low-level liquid scintillation counting technique (LSC) that allows simultaneous counting of Sr-89 and Sr-90 in a single sample irrespective of the Sr-90/Y-90 equilibrium. The applicability of this method to samples contaminated with fresh nuclear fallout has been investigated. In particular, the conditions for efficiently removing interfering Ba-140 with minimal loss of Sr with the aid of a certain form of manganese dioxide powder (precipitated, active from Merck) have been determined. This step is readily included in the radiochemical method as a batch process. The whole method results in a decontamination factor for Ba greater than 800. This value increases at least fivefold when small columns of manganese dioxide are used. Analysis time has been further optimized so that only 4 and 6 hours are required in the absence and presence of Ba, respectively. Sr yields are greater than 80 %. The method minimizes the use of hazardous reagents and creates no toxic waste. Studies have also been carried out on the determination of the Sr yield by LSC measurement to avoid the time consuming g-spectrometric analysis of Sr-85. (orig.)
